Best Approval Workflows for Questmate

Suggested workflows (and their Zapier components) for Questmate

Create approval request for new quest completions

When a quest run is completed in Questmate, this automation creates an approval request in ApproveThis to validate the completion before further processing. This integration ensures that completed quests are reviewed and approved seamlessly.

Zapier Components

Questmate Logo

Trigger

Quest Run Completed

Triggers when a Quest Run is being completed by a user.

Action

Create Request

Creates a new request, probably with input from previous steps.

Create approval request for updated quest items

When a quest run item is updated in Questmate, this automation creates an approval request in ApproveThis to verify changes before finalizing quest details. It streamlines review processes and ensures data accuracy. *Note: Confirm that updated fields meet your approval criteria.*

Zapier Components

Questmate Logo

Trigger

Item Changed

Triggers when a Quest Run Item is being changed/filled by a user.

Action

Create Request

Creates a new request, probably with input from previous steps.

Create quest for new approval requests

When a new approval request is initiated in ApproveThis, this automation creates and assigns a new quest run in Questmate. It helps to trigger quest assignments based on approval workflows efficiently. *Note: Verify that quest parameters are configured correctly.*

Zapier Components

Trigger

New Request

Triggers when a new approval request workflow is initiated.

Questmate Logo

Action

Create & Assign Quest Run

Creates and assigns a new Quest Run to a User

Cancel scheduled quest start on approval outcome

When an approval workflow is completed in ApproveThis, this automation cancels scheduled quest starts in Questmate. It prevents the initiation of quests based on the outcome of the approval process, saving unnecessary effort.

Zapier Components

Trigger

A Request Is Approved/Denied

Triggers when a request is approved or denied.

Questmate Logo

Action

Cancel a Scheduled Quest Start

Cancels one or more future scheduled starts of a Quest that match the provided External ID.
